The purpose of this study is to investigate the conditions such as age and eveluation methods for the healthy subject group who are "aware of deterioration of the auditory function".
Others
Exploratory
Questionnaire for hearing 2002,Japanese version Hearing disability and handicap scale,Japanese version Hearing Handicap Inventory for Adults or Hearing Handicap Inventory for the Elderly,MMSE-J,Japanese version BDI-2,Adult Autism Spectrum Disorders Self-Rating Scale,Adult Attention-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der Self-Rating Scale,Wechsler Adult Intelligence Scale-Third Edition,Visual Analog Scale,Various hearing tests(Pure tone hearing measurement,Hearing in Noise Test-Japanese,J-matrix test,67S Threshold measurement,Speech discrimination measurement,Time information processing measurement, etc.)

1.Healthy Japanese men and women aged between 30 and 70 at the time of obtaining written consent.
2.Subject who is aware of poor listening.
3.Subject with BMI>=18.5 and <25.
4.Subject who has received sufficient explanation of the purpose and content of the research, have the ability to consent, voluntarily volunteered to participate in the examination after understanding it well, and agreed to participate in the examination in writing.
1.Subject who has received a diagnosis (auditory processing disorder) related to deafness or abnormal hearing function by a doctor or a medical examination.
2.Subject who uses hearing aids.
3.Subject who has been or are prone to dementia in the past.
4.Subject who has been or are prone to depression in the past.
5.Subject who is attends the hospital due to mental or sleep disorders or have a history of mental illness in the past.
6.Subject who has or are prone to autism spectrum disorders, attention deficit hyperactivity disorder / attention deficit hyperactivity disorder in the past.
7.Subject who is currently undergoing medication or outpatient treatment due to some serious illness.
8.Subject who is currently exercising or dieting under the supervision of a doctor.
9.Subject with current or history of drug or alcohol dependence.
10.Subject with irregular life rhythms due to night shifts or shift work.
11.Subject who has extremely irregular eating or sleeping habits.
12.Subject who has an extremely unbalanced diet.
13. Subject who has serious diseases such as brain disease, malignant tumor, immune disease, diabetes, liver disease (hepatitis), renal disease, heart disease, thyroid disease, adrenal disease, and other serious current or past diseases such as metabolic disease.
14.Subject who uses health foods, supplements, and medicines that affect hearing
15.Subject who has participated in other clinical trials (research) within 3 months from the date of consent acquisition or who plan to participate in other clinical trials (research) during the trial period.
16.Subject who is judgedas an inappropriate candidate from test results at the time of the SCR.
17.Others who are judged by the research institute to be inappropriate candidates.
